The Board of Examiners for New Orleans-Baton Rouge Steamship Pilots will hold a quarterly meeting on December 17, 2024. They will discuss an apprentice program update and a drug testing policy. The board will also enter executive session to review an incident or accident, discuss individual pilots and pilot recency, and address existing litigation in the case Jeremy Smith v. Board of Examiners, et al.
- BOE Apprentice Program Update
- BOE Drug Testing Policy
- Executive session: Incident/Accident review
- Executive session: Individual Pilot discussion
- Existing litigation: Jeremy Smith v. Board of Examiners, et al., 24th JDC, Case No.: 825241, Div. G
The Board of Examiners for New Orleans - Baton Rouge Steamship Pilots adopted previous meeting minutes and removed four items from the roster. The Board also approved a waiver for Captain David Billiot regarding turn requirements due to a medical issue.
- Adopted previous meeting minutes
- Approved removal of items 101023, 101523, 102323, and 111023 from the roster
- Approved issuance of a waiver for Captain David Billiot regarding 60-turn requirement due to medical issue

The Board of Examiners for New Orleans-Baton Rouge Steamship Pilots will hold a quarterly meeting to discuss new business including a drug and alcohol policy, the apprentice program, and D&O insurance. Old business includes an update on the American Disability Act. The board will also enter executive session to review incidents/accidents, discuss individual pilots, and update on two pending lawsuits: Ted Davisson v. Board of Examiners and Jeremy Smith v. Board of Examiners.
- Discussion of BOE drug and alcohol policy
- Update on BOE Apprentice Program
- D&O Insurance discussion
- ADA (American Disability Act) update
- Executive session on two lawsuits: Ted Davisson v. Board of Examiners (24th JDC, Case No. 823705) and Jeremy Smith v. Board of Examiners (24th JDC, Case No. 825241)
The Board ratified a contract with MPI for apprentice training and a high water rule implementation. Members also approved a settlement for a pilot involving an enhanced alcohol testing program and dismissed five incidents from the roster.
- Adopted meeting minutes (unanimous)
- Ratified MPI contract for apprentice training (unanimous)
- Ratified high water rule implementation from May 17 (unanimous)
- Approved settlement agreement for a pilot to enter 12-month enhanced alcohol testing (unanimous)
- Dismissed five incidents from the roster dated 10/27/22 through 6/9/23 (unanimous)

The Board of Examiners will meet to address new President and Commissioner appointments. The agenda includes discussions on office relocation, drug and alcohol policies, and legislative changes regarding ADA compliance.
- Appointment of a new BOE President and new BOE Commissioner
- Ratification of expiration/non-renewal for general counsel and consultant contracts
- Discussion of BOE office lease termination or modification and relocation
- Update on Act 393 regarding open meetings law and ADA compliance
- Litigation updates for Ted Davisson v. Board of Examiners and Jeremy Smith v. Board of Examiners
The Board ratified the termination of previous counsel and consultant contracts and approved new contracts for Rick Ward Consulting and Atten Consulting Group. The Board also established specific observer trip requirements for Captain Casey Erica Clayton to return to the route.
- Adopted previous meeting minutes
- Ratified termination of general counsel contract
- Ratified termination of consultant contract
- Approved contract for new general counsel Rick Ward Consulting
- Approved contract for new consultant Atten Consulting Group (Mike Thomas)
- Approved reorientation for Captain Casey Erica Clayton: 5 observer trips (2 in New Orleans Harbor, 2 above Burnside Anchorage, 2 at night involving docking, undocking, or maneuvering with anchors)
